Kenilworth Train Station, though small, is focused on providing essential services for an efficient travel experience. While the station doesn't house a full-fledged ticket office, it does offer accessible ticket machines for collecting pre-purchased tickets. However, accessibility remains a challenge with the absence of induction loop-equipped machines. Assistance for those with mobility impairments is prioritised with step-free access and ramps for train access, classified under category "A" stations.
Although you won't find staff help at Kenilworth, customer information screens and announcements keep you informed of train departures. There is a help point available for any immediate queries or assistance. The station is equipped with CCTV to ensure a secure environment, although yet to offer public Wi-Fi or payphones.
Continuing your journey from Kenilworth is seamless with rail replacement services available. These services operate from a bus stop directly outside the station, ensuring a smooth transition from train to road if required. Whether it's local bus routes or taxis, Kenilworth is well-connected and makes transit easy for those onward journeys.
If you prefer cycling, the station accommodates with bicycle stands, though you might have to look elsewhere for hiring options. For motorists, the 71-space car park managed by SABA UK operates around the clock, featuring a modest daily charge. There are four accessible parking spaces available, although drivers should be aware of the absence of CCTV in the parking area.

Ystrad Rhondda train station might not boast all the bells and whistles, but it serves as a vital gateway to the scenic Rhondda Valley. Nestled in Wales, this quaint station is a humble hub for residents and visitors alike. Whether you're a local planning a daily commute or a tourist looking to explore South Wales, Ystrad Rhondda offers the fundamental conveniences for traveling around.
The station may not have a ticket office or machines, making it essential to buy your tickets online in advance. Once you've got your ticket sorted, you'll find smartcard validators available for your convenience and an induction loop installed for hearing assistance. A help point exists to offer guidance on your travels, with customer information available via arrival and departure screens as well as announcements.
Accessibility is a focus, with step-free access in parts of the station. Platform 1, leading to Pontypridd, is accessible via the car park's paved area. However, accessing Platform 2 toward Treherbert might require a bit more planning, as navigating the footbridge would involve steps unless you take a longer route via Brook Street footbridge. Be mindful that wheelchair and mobility scooters are not easily accommodated.
For those needing onward travel by bus, the rail replacement service stop is conveniently located on Gelligaled Road, close to the junction with Brook Street. While there are no dedicated facilities for hiring bicycles, nearby stands can accommodate your bicycle if you’re continuing your journey by bike. Remember, although there are no accessible taxis directly at the station, local services can be pre-booked to meet such needs.
